Friday List

 

I love farm to table restaurants. I love that when we eat at them we’re not only supporting local farmers, heirloom varieties, more often than not organic, but it’s absolutely delicious too! I have a mental list of places to try and I’m slowly crossing them off! So here’s a list of my favorites.

Luna’s Living Kitchen

Luna’s has always been my favorite and there isn’t a single item on the menu that I don’t love, but if I had to pick a favorite, it would be the Lunasagna! They moved to a larger space in Atherton Mills a while back and have filled it with love, light and gorgeous art! Drop in for a quick juice or smoothie or stay for lunch and now dinner!!!

Workman’s Friend

I have been wanting to try this place forever and it finally happened the other day! A dear friend and I met for (a kid free ; ) brunch and it was fabulous! Their menu is fantastic! I had the bangers and grits and it did not disappoint! The atmosphere is like a warm Irish hug too!

Customshop

This restaurant has been on my list for ages! I used to sell Lotus Rouge at the Elizabeth Ave Farmers market and met Trey and Michelle there. Michelle owns Think Bees, quite possibly the best honey I’ve ever tasted! We started off with a cheese plate; Agour Ossau-Iraty Sheep, Goat Lady Dairy Snow Camp and Prosciutto di Parma and it was divine. Jake had the squid ink bucatini and I had the Scallops a la plancha and both were perfect!

 

Bottom line, your dollars are votes, so if you’re going to vote every single day, make it count! Shop local, support local agriculture and be mindful of the quality of food you put it your body. PS. It can taste amazing too ; )
